S-VHS

S-VHS (スーパー・ヴィエイチエス), the common initialism for Super VHS, is an improved version of the VHS standard for consumer-level video recording. Victor Company of Japan introduced S-VHS in Japan in April 1987 with their JVC-branded HR-S7000 VCR, and in certain overseas markets soon afterward.Like VHS, the S-VHS format uses a color under modulation scheme. S-VHS improves luminance (luma) resolution by increasing luminance bandwidth. Increased bandwidth is possible because of increased luminance carrier from 3.4 megahertz (MHz) to 5.4 MHz. Increased luminance bandwidth produces a 60% improvement in (luminance) picture detail, or a horizontal resolution of 420 vertical lines per picture height – versus VHS's 240 lines. The often quoted horizontal resolution of 'over 400' means S-VHS captures greater picture detail than even NTSC analog cable and broadcast TV, which is limited to about 330 television lines (TVL). In practice, when time shifting TV programs on S-VHS equipment, the improvement over VHS is quite noticeable. Yet, the trained eye can easily spot the difference between live television and a S-VHS recording of it. This is because S-VHS does not improve other key aspects of the video signal, particularly the chrominance (chroma) signal. In VHS, the chroma carrier is both severely bandlimited and rather noisy, a limitation that S-VHS does not address. Poor color resolution was a deficiency shared by S-VHS's contemporaries, such as Hi8 and ED-Beta – all of which were limited to 0.4 megahertz or 30 TVL resolution.Despite its designation as the logical successor to VHS, S-VHS did not come close to replacing VHS. In the home market, S-VHS failed to gain significant market share. For various reasons, consumers were not interested in paying more for an improved picture. Likewise, S-VHS rentals and movie sales did very poorly. A few pre-recorded movies were released to S-VHS, but poor market acceptance prompted studios to transition their high-end product from S-VHS to Laserdisc, and then onto DVD.Shortly after the announcement of S-VHS, Sony responded with an announcement of Extended Definition Betamax (ED-Beta). S-VHS was JVC's next generation video format designed to dominate the competing SuperBetamax format (which already offered better-than-VHS quality). Not to be outdone, Sony developed ED-Beta as their next generation competitor to S-VHS.Getting the most benefit from S-VHS required a direct video connection to the monitor, ideally via an S-Video connection. However, older television sets lacked S-Video or even any AV inputs. Nevertheless, viewing an S-VHS recording through a VCR's built-in RF modulator yields a discernible quality improvement over VHS.In 1991, Alesis introduced ADAT, an eight-track digital audio recording system that used S-VHS cassettes. An ADAT machine recorded eight tracks of uncompressed audio material in 16-bit (later 20-bit) resolution. The recording time was one-third of the cassette's nominal playing time, e.g., a 120 min S-VHS cassette held 40 minutes of eight-track audio.
